summary Majority of Muslims base their understanding of the Qur‟an on the interpretations of Ahl al-Sunnah wa al-Jama‟ah scholars because it is believed that their scholarly interpretations are the most accurate at helping Muslims to understand the Qur‟an correctly. However, the Shiite scholars‟ interpretations are different from the Sunnite versions. This study conducted a content analysis on some of the books written by the Shiite and Sunnite scholars and found that there are several interpretational differences. This article describes the irregularities found in the Shiite interpretations of the Qur‟anic verses from the Sunnite perspective. These irregularities exist because Shiite scholars tend to base their interpretations on the concept of the religious leadership, a main pillar of their faith.
